Plugin authors who lose access to their Slatecache publishing account (the tile-rendering cache layer for the Mapwright platform) should first attempt the self-service reset in the developer portal. If the reset link never arrives or your account was flagged after unusual upload activity, the recovery path requires the shared staging passphrase to re-verify your plugin signing key. Note that recovery resets your cache invalidation quotas to defaults. For the staging verification step, enter the passphrase shown below.

vault phrase of kawep-bajog = novath-normir-istwyn-druok-zorok-eliok-novmir-quenvan-gilys

Leadership Review — Vantis Premium Tier

The proposed Vantis Premium tier is ready for decision. Pricing lands 30% above standard, bundling priority routing and the Ardent analytics module. Pilot interest from the Kelsworth accounts is strong. Margin modelling is complete; support headcount impact is minimal. Marketing wants launch alignment with the autumn campaign. Legal has cleared the terms. Department heads should review the rollout sequencing, which depends on the confidential item below.

board note of kawip-yajof: The renewal with Zorixox Group closes at $10 million a year, 15 percent below the last contract. Project Druix slips by a full year because of the tooling delay.

Subject: Guest Wi-Fi Desk — Tablet Reset Procedure

Hello Facilities,

The visitor sign-in tablet at the Aldermere reception guest Wi-Fi desk has frozen twice this week. When this happens, please hold the power button for ten seconds, allow it to restart, and confirm the Wi-Fi icon reappears before leaving. To log back into the kiosk application, enter the access code below.

badge for tajeg-kagap: bdg-EWZTJN-83588199